Abstract

We consider instapton solutions of the CPN models in two Euclidean dimensions as solitons of the same models in (2+1) dimensions. We find that, in general, the solitons tend to shrink so to stabilise them we add special potential and skyrme-like terms. We show that in head-on collisions the solitons scatter at 90° to the direction of their original motion and that they also undergo a shift along their trajectories.
